Fugitive The ten most required list in the FBI His wife was killed on their wedding night in Illinois more than 12 years ago, who was arrested in Mexico, according to the Federal Investigation Office, Chicago.

Arnoldo Jimenez was held without an accident on Thursday in Monterrey, Mexico, with regard to the death of 26 -year -old Atella Carrera.

On May 13, 2012, Carrera was found in the bathtub in her apartment in Borbank, Illinois, less than 48 hours after her marriage to Jiminiz.

Jiminiz accused First degree killingA government woman issued his arrest on May 15, 2012. A federal memorandum was issued two days after Jiminiz was accused of an illegal trip to avoid prosecution.

FBI Chicago, FBI San Antonio, FBI Legat Mexico City, and the American District Court in the Northern Province in Illinois collaborated with the investigation to locate Jimenez. The agents arrested him in the two years, in contact with the International Criminal Police Organization.
